Your question is incomplete, because you have not provided the volume of solution. And without volume of solution, normality of 41g H3PO3 can't be found out.
But still here let me show you that how you will proceed or approach this question.
Phosphorous acid has a n-factor of 2.
Now, equivalent weight of phosphorus acid = ( molar mass of H3PO3 ) / n-factor
So, equivalent weight ( E ) = 82/2 = 41
Now, normality is defined as - number of equivalents of solute present in 1000ml of solution.
N = { W (in g) × 1000 } / E × volume of solution ( in ml )
So, as you can see, without the volume of solution, your cannot find normality.
V1=25 dm3 T1=283k
V2=30 dm3 T2=?
According to Charles law
V2/V1 = T2/T1
30/25 = T2/283
T2 = 30×283/25
T2 = 339.6k

Number of moles (N) weigh 1Kg of electrons can be calculated as described below :-
Mass of an electron= 9.1 x 10^-31 Kg
Avogadro Number=6.022 x^10^23
N = 1/(9.1 x 10^-31*6.022 x^10^23)
N = 1.8x10^6 moles of electron is the answer.
